CLEVELAND, OH — She's the one that loved you first, but mom is much more than that. She’s a friend, a teacher, a counselor, a shoulder to cry on — and maybe one of the toughest women you’ve ever met.

We asked Patch readers in more than 1,000 communities to tell us what their moms mean to them. Nearly 200 people responded, paying tribute not just to moms but sometimes to grandmas, sisters and daughters who deserve recognition for Mother’s Day 2021.

Here’s what Jeana Penland of Cleveland had to say about mom Janice Penland of Cleveland :

Mom, First and foremost I would like to thank God for blessing me with a beautiful soul! You are more than just my mother, you are my friend, my sister, my motivation, my heart, my guide through life and most of all my true blessing! You are and always been so selfless, loving, caring and supportive of me as well as others. Anyone who cares and loves others more than caring for one’s needs speaks volumes. You are my inspiration when I feel at times I want to give up I think about all the times you will push me and support me and tell me that you know that I can do it! You’ve always had faith in me to do and be whatever I want in life! You are an awesome mother, grandmother, daughter, and sister and friend! Mom you are a Queen and you have earned and has been wearing your crown well and forever you will be MY ROCK! I love and look up to you more than words could ever express! Happy Mother’s Day Mom Love Your Loving Daughter Jeana
